Disappointingly the cabin boy was Tom and it was Master Mate, not Bates.
Damn you urban legend, damn you.
Edit: Something I just learned (form wiki though...). "John Ryan (creator of Pugwash) successfully sued both the Sunday Correspondent and The Guardian newspapers in 1991 for printing the urban legend character names as fact."
